JavaScript实现代码片段在线编辑器的开发

版权申诉
0 下载量 151 浏览量 更新于2024-10-04 收藏 947KB RAR 举报
知识点: 1. JavaScript基础:JavaScript是一种广泛应用于客户端开发的脚本语言,它能够实现网页的动态效果和交云式操作。JavaScript的基本语法包括数据类型、变量、运算符、条件语句和循环语句等,这些都是编写代码片段的基础。 2. 网页开发:将代码片段生成为可在线编辑的静态网页,首先需要对HTML、CSS和JavaScript有深入的理解。HTML是构成网页的骨架,CSS用于控制网页的样式,JavaScript则负责实现网页的动态效果和交云式操作。 3. 在线编辑器开发:在线编辑器是一种可以让用户在网页上直接编辑和运行代码的工具。这需要开发者对DOM(文档对象模型)有深入的理解,能够通过JavaScript操作DOM元素,实现代码的显示、编辑和运行。 4. 静态网页:静态网页是指内容固定不变的网页,不涉及服务器后台程序,无法与用户进行交云式的交互。但是通过JavaScript可以实现一些交云式的操作,如在线编辑器就是一种动态的静态网页。 5. 软件/插件开发:这个项目可以看作是一种软件或插件,需要开发者具备良好的编程习惯和软件工程知识,如模块化、面向对象等设计思想。 6. 网络协议:在这个项目中,虽然主要涉及到的是前端技术,但是也需要对HTTP等网络协议有所了解,因为浏览器和服务器之间的数据交换都是通过网络协议实现的。 以上知识点涵盖了从JavaScript基础到网页开发,再到在线编辑器开发和静态网页制作的各个方面,同时提到了软件/插件开发和网络协议的相关知识,这些都是实现这个项目所需要的关键知识点。